Jack Morgenstein a040f95dc8 IB/core: Fix XRC race condition in ib_uverbs_open_qp
In ib_uverbs_open_qp, the sharable xrc target qp is created as a
"pseudo" qp and added to a list of qp's sharing the same physical
QP.  This is done before the "pseudo" qp is assigned a uobject.

There is a race condition here if an async event arrives at the
physical qp.  If the event is handled after the pseudo qp is added to
the list, but before it is assigned a uobject, the kernel crashes in
ib_uverbs_qp_event_handler, due to trying to dereference a NULL
uobject pointer.

Note that simply checking for non-NULL is not enough, due to error
flows in ib_uverbs_open_qp.  If the failure is after assigning the
uobject, but before the qp has fully been created, we still have a
problem.

Thus, in ib_uverbs_qp_event_handler, we test that the uobject is
present, and also that it is live.

Devesh Sharma 1b76d38332 RDMA/ocrdma: Convert kernel VA to PA for mmap in user
In some platforms, when iommu is enabled, the bus address returned by
dma_alloc_coherent is different than the physical address.  ocrdma
should use physical address for mmap-ing the queue memory for the
applications.

This patch adds the use of virt_to_phys() at all such places where
kernel buffer is mapped to user process context.

Ariel Nahum aea8f4df6d IB/iser: Use iser_warn instead of BUG_ON in iser_conn_release
In case iscsid was violently killed (SIGKILL) during its error
recovery stage, we may never get a connection teardown sequence for
some of the old connections.  No harm done, but when we try to unload
the module we will need to cleanup all these connections.  So we
actually may end-up here - so it's not a BUG_ON(), just give a relaxed
warning that this happened and continue with normal unload.  BUG_ON()
will cause segfault on module_exit and we don't want that.

Sagi Grimberg c47a3c9ed5 IB/iser: Fix DEVICE REMOVAL handling in the absence of iscsi daemon
iscsi daemon is in user-space, thus we can't rely on it to be invoked
at connection teardown (if not running or does not receive CPU time).

This patch addresses the issue by re-structuring iSER connection
teardown logic and CM events handling.

The CM events will dictate the RDMA resources destruction (ib_conn)
and iser_conn is kept around as long as iscsi_conn is left around
allowing iscsi/iser callbacks to continue after RDMA transport was
destroyed.

This patch introduces a separation in logic when handling CM events:

- DISCONNECTED_HANDLER, ADDR_CHANGED
  This events indicate the start of teardown process.
  Actions:
  1. Terminate the connection: rdma_disconnect (send DREQ/DREP)
  2. Notify iSCSI of connection failure
  3. Change state to TERMINATING
  4. Poll for all flush errors to be consumed

- TIMEWAIT_EXIT, DEVICE_REMOVAL
  These events indicate the final stage of termination process and
  we can free RDMA related resources.
  Actions:
  1. Call disconnected handler (we are not guaranteed that DISCONNECTED
     event was invoked in the past)
  2. Cleanup RDMA related resources
  3. For DEVICE_REMOVAL return non-zero rc from cma_handler to
     implicitly destroy the cm_id (Can't rely on user-space, make sure
     we have forward progress)

We replace flush_completion (indicate all flushes were consumed) with
ib_completion (rdma resources were cleaned up).

The iser_conn_release_work will wait for teardown completions:

- conn_stop was completed (tasks were cleaned-up) - stop_completion
- RDMA resources were destroyed - ib_completion

And then will continue to free iser connection representation (iser_conn).
